Dr. Erin Dougher is an obstetrics & gynecology in Round Rock, TX, with 14 years in practice. Based on federal Medicare data, Dr. Dougher performed 552 Medicare services across 519 unique beneficiaries.
Between the years covered by Open Payments, Dr. Dougher received a total of $16,942 from 25 pharmaceutical and/or device companies across 158 individual payments. These payments are legal, publicly disclosed under the federal Sunshine Act, and common in obstetrics & gynecology. Most payments are for meals and travel — low-value interactions common across virtually all practicing physicians. Patients may wish to discuss these relationships with their provider.
